Finding the Perfect Psychiatric Institution
Deciding on a appropriate psychiatric institution for yourself or a friend can be difficult . Evaluate several vital factors. Initially , research licensing and ensure the credentials. Then , understand the scope of services offered, including particular programs for unique conditions. Furthermore , look at the personnel-to-patient proportion to promise enough attention . Finally , review client feedback and talk with healthcare providers to gain a thorough understanding .

Life After Psychiatric Hospital: Recovery and Reintegration
Leaving a mental health facility can be a challenging journey, demanding substantial work for all individuals and their families. Successful healing doesn’t stop with discharge; it's an continuous phase. Reintegration into daily life requires a integrated strategy addressing several needs. This can include organized ambulatory counseling, medication regulation, support groups and employment assistance. Building a strong support network is completely essential for sustained well-being.
- Finding supportive friends
- Adhering to a consistent prescription schedule
- Practicing relaxation skills
- Considering career options
